Selected Addresses and Orations of William F. Vilas

Madison: Printed for Private Distribution, 1912. Hardcover. William Vilas was an American politician who served in the United States Senate for the state of Wisconsin from 1891 to 1897. He was a also a Professor of Law at the University of Wisconsin–Madison, a regent of the University, a member of the Wisconsin State Assembly, and Postmaster General, and Secretary of the Interior under Grover Cleveland. This volume was prepared after his death for private printing. Contains 12 addresses. # 44 of 100. Large octavo.
